Junior Adventures Group UK is proud to be the leading provider of before, after-school activity clubs, PE lessons and holiday programmes in the UK, with passionate teams who live and breathe our mission: to build brighter futures for children. For over 30 years, we’ve been delivering exceptional experiences for children in over 1,000 settings across the UK, Australia, New Zealand and Ireland. Our global experience has allowed us to create an approach to child-led care that parents and schools trust - and children love.
JAG arrived in the UK from Australia in 2019, bringing with it its exceptional, globally-developed educational frameworks. JAG UK was created in February of that year and immediately built on these strong foundations by acquiring two of the UK’s leading out-of-school club providers – Fit For Sport and Energy Kidz – which in 2023 officially merged into JAG. The result is one purpose-driven, best-of-all-worlds organisation – Junior Adventures Group – that brings together the rich history, passion and expertise of three world-class childcare brands, delivering the same outstanding play and activity programmes in support of schools, leisure partners, parents and children – just under a new name.
